Tumor extracellular vesicles are required for tumor-associated macrophage programming

<h4>Summary</h4> Triple-negative breast cancers (TNBC) are highly infiltrated by tumor-associated macrophages (TAMs) that promote tumor growth, survival, metastasis and therapeutic resistance. Although cytokines such as CCL5 have been implicated in TAM recruitment to TNBC tumors, the mechanism by which tumor cells educate TAMs is not understood.
